The U.S. Border is now secured by a wall of remotely controlled gunbots. American Citizens pay to operate them through apps and hope to score a hit during their watch. Today, something else is logging on to help. This short story first appeared in a special issue of the British Science Fiction Magazine Interzone in 2008 that was guest edited by Geoff Ryman.

R R (Bob) Angell is an American author (pronouns he/him) and a graduate of the Clarion West Writers’ Workshop. His work has appeared in Asimov's, Interzone, and Compelling Science Fiction, among others, and many anthologies including “Compelling Science Fiction: The First Collection,” several Queer SciFi anthologies, and "Stress City.” His fast-paced LGBTQ YA VR AI science fiction thriller, Best Game Ever, published in May 2019 is available online in print and ebook, or through your favorite bookstore and library; just ask them if they don't have it yet.
